About the job you’re considering
The position is a hybrid role that combines individual sales accountability with team leadership responsibilities. Each CSO is expected to: Drive their own sales pipeline and/or sector, contributing directly to our bookings targets. Motivate and guide their cluster team, ensuring alignment with strategic goals and fostering a culture of performance and collaboration. Support the cluster leader in sales operations, forecasting, and sales enablement. Develop and execute strategies to ensure sales performance aligns with the overall Business Services strategy. Help the sales team identify new business opportunities, analyze market trends, and cultivate relationships with clients and internal BU stakeholders.
The annual sales quota for this position is $20MM in booking. The CSO will play an integral role in the growth of the company’s global service lines in North America. This role is highly strategic and highly visible. The individual in question must be comfortable working within a matrix environment from a reporting and resource perspective.

About Capgemini
Capgemini is a global business and technology transformation partner, helping organizations to accelerate their dual transition to a digital and sustainable world, while creating tangible impact for enterprises and society. It is a responsible and diverse group of 340,000 team members in more than 50 countries. With its strong over 55-year heritage, Capgemini is trusted by its clients to unlock the value of technology to address the entire breadth of their business needs. It delivers end-to-end services and solutions leveraging strengths from strategy and design to
engineering, all fueled by its market leading capabilities in AI, generative AI, cloud and data, combined with its deep industry expertise and partner ecosystem. The Group reported 2024 global revenues of €22.1 billion.
